Why? Poem by Jeffrey Stultz

Why?



Why should I forbear to dance,
because you have no joy?
Should I sit and mope the day away,
in sympathy for your gloom?

Your fear of me is groundless,
I have made no demands of you.

You've brought joy to my heart,
However brief it proves;
Fondly I'll recall the dance
but morn not if their be no more.
